A.S. DEGREE TO B.S. DEGREE

Purpose: This curriculum is designed for students who plan to complete an Associate of Science Degree in Computer Science/Computer Information Systems at Grayson College and then transfer to Southeastern Oklahoma State University to complete a Bachelor of Science in Computer Science Degree. The Associate of Science Degree fulfills the lower division University studies requirement.
COMPUTER SCIENCE

GC-Associate of Science

Freshman Year-Grayson College

Fall Semester
Spring Semester
ENGL 1301 Composition I
3
ENGL 1302 Composition II
3
HIST 1301  United States History
3
HIST 1302 United States History
3
MATH 1314 College Alg (or highest level possible)
3

SPCH 1311

Fundamentals of Speech
3
COSC 1336 Programming Fundamentals I
3
COSC 2330 Advanced Structured Languages
3
  Humanities Core
 3
  Approved CS Elective*
3
    15    
15
        *SE requires MATH 2413
 

Sophomore Year-Grayson College

Fall Semester
Spring Semester
GOVT 2305 Federal Government
3
GOVT 2306 Texas Government
3
COSC 1337 Programming Fundamentals II
3
COSC 2336 Programming Fundamentals III
3
COSC 2425 Computer Organ & Machine Language
4

 

Approved CS Elective
3
  Visual/Performing Arts Core
3
  Social/Behavioral Science Core
3
  Approved Natural Science Elective
 4
  Approved Natural Science Elective
4
   
17
   
16

SE-Bachelor of Science

+Junior Year-Southeastern Oklahoma State University

Fall Semester
Spring Semester
MATH 2013 Intro to Discrete Math
3
STAT 2153 Statistical Methods
3
CIS 2343 Web Page Design/Internet Programming
3
CIS 3323 Advanced Database Analysis
3
CIS 3223 Net-Centric Computing
3
CS 3143 Computer Architecture
3
CS 4323 Programming Languages
3
CIS 4343 Applied Net-Centric Computing
3

CS 2813

Data Structures
 3
  Elective
3
 
15
    15

+Senior Year-Southeastern Oklahoma State University

Fall Semester
Spring Semester
CS 4223 Algorithm Analysis
3
CS 4113 Operating Systems
3
CS 4413 Systems Analysis
3
CS 4423 Software Engineering
3
CS 2513 Seminar in Programming
3

CS 4981

Senior Seminar
1
  Upper-Division CIS/CS*
3
CS 4623 Advanced Web-based Applications
3
  Elective
3
  Upper-Division CIS/CS*
3
    15   Upper-Division Elective
3
  *Departmental Approval Required       16